What is Anxiety?
Anxiety is a natural reaction to tension or viewed threat. It is characterized by sensations of concern, worry, or apprehension. While experiencing periodic anxiety is regular, persistent anxiety that hinders every day life may indicate an anxiety condition. The National Health Service (NHS) identifies several types of anxiety disorders, consisting of Generalized Anxiety Disorder (GAD), Panic Disorder, Social Anxiety Disorder, and others.

Anxiety symptoms can substantially impact an individual's quality of life. Those struggling with anxiety might find themselves withdrawing from social interactions, impacting personal relationships and expert life. In addition, the physical symptoms can cause more major health problems if left unaddressed.

Looking for Help in the UK
In the UK, various resources exist for those seeking assistance for anxiety. The NHS offers numerous services, including therapy and therapy. Regional charities and organizations also provide support services.
How to Get HelpCheck out Your GP: A general professional can provide a preliminary evaluation and refer you to suitable services.Contact Mental Health Charities: Organizations such as Mind and Anxiety UK deal resources and support.Think About Online Therapy: Many online platforms help with treatment sessions, making it convenient to seek aid.
